If you need peace
When you sit in silence
to sift the thoughts
that crowd around
your turbulent mind
don’t let yourself
be washed away
nor disappear
into the new coming wave.
When you want peace
in a moment of crisis;
or have saturated your days
in escapes and usual pursuits,
then just sink your look
over beyond the brief horizon.
When you have tried the pleasures
of friendship, sex and money;
or have crossed a thousand paths
of earth, sea and the sky,
don’t think it shameful
to probe also for a while
the voice of your inner-self
When you realize after some time
that the thousand faces near you
have not anymore
the warmth you need
in which to shelter yourself happily,
perhaps you exchanged love
for something else,
perhaps you didn’t offer it
from your real heart.
Go back then a little bit
Right into your careless mind
Shake loose
all the bonds that bind it
True peace and true joy
are the gifts of love
from the deepest respect of others.
